This five-volume series provides clinicians with a detailed, up-to-date, well-referenced overview of the latest developments in this rapidly expanding feld. It serves as an
authoritative guide to the diagnosis and treatment of platelet disorders.The primary audience for the series is clinicians, residents and fellows in internal medicine,
cardiology and haematology, as well as clinicians (e.g. neurologists, nephrologists, rheumatologists) and basic scientists who may be concerned with disorders and
cellular mechanisms involving platelets.
